Transaction 75d51b5c10349eef9136c528288f9dd29a5e84dc4d488baa043ab322ac790435

1 Input
2 Outputs
  • 75d51b5c10349eef9136c528288f9dd29a5e84dc4d488baa043ab322ac790435:0
  • value  100000000
    address  17krvJVo1qWgAmM62cHmPodxrkU2gyXsYM
  • 75d51b5c10349eef9136c528288f9dd29a5e84dc4d488baa043ab322ac790435:1
  • value  200066714
    address  1DPQ1zCcKCRsFfFD7xS8MGnMcRTT6WZC4y